Biology is the scientific study of living organisms and their interactions with each other and their environments, focusing on topics such as anatomy, physiology, genetics, and evolution. Geography, on the other hand, is the study of the Earth's physical features, atmosphere, and human populations, including topics like climate, landforms, population distribution, and spatial relationships. While biology deals with living organisms and their biological processes, geography focuses on the Earth's physical and human landscapes.

In molecular biology, the main difference between ddNTPs and dNTPs is that ddNTPs lack a 3' hydroxyl group, which prevents further DNA strand elongation when they are incorporated into a DNA strand during sequencing. This makes ddNTPs useful for determining the sequence of a DNA fragment, while dNTPs are used for DNA replication and synthesis.
Biology is the study of living organisms and their interactions with each other and their environment, while physiology is a branch of biology that focuses on the normal functions of living organisms and their parts. In other words, biology is a broad field that encompasses all aspects of living organisms, while physiology specifically looks at how these organisms function.
